This front suspension arm is manufactured as a compatible component for the Kyosho Mini Inferno chassis and designed to restore original steering geometry and suspension travel. It is intended as a direct swap for damaged or fatigued arms and to maintain consistent handling characteristics.
Installation follows standard Mini Inferno service practice: remove wheel and hub, release the existing arm from the hub carrier and chassis mounts, then install the replacement using the original fasteners. No special tooling or chassis modification is necessary for correct fitment.
From a setup viewpoint, the arm establishes hub offset, caster and toe link anchor points, all of which influence turn-in and mid-corner balance. Use this component to return the car to baseline geometry or to preserve setup between test runs and events.
Recommended maintenance includes routine inspection of pivot pin bores and mounting holes for ovaling or wear, ensuring fasteners are secure, and checking for unwanted play prior to each session. The blue finish aids quick visual identification of replaced components.
